The Unique Challenge of Social Media Marketing in US Minor Outlying Islands
Social Media Marketing (SMM) is a cornerstone of modern business strategy. But what happens when your target audience resides in a location like Howland Island, or other US Minor Outlying Islands? These remote territories present a truly unique set of challenges – and opportunities – for marketers. While a traditional brick-and-mortar presence is impossible, a well-executed SMM strategy can still build brand awareness, foster engagement, and even drive conversions, albeit in unconventional ways.
Understanding the Landscape: Who *Is* Your Audience?
Before diving into tactics, it’s crucial to understand who you’re trying to reach. Howland Island is uninhabited. Other islands have small, often transient populations – primarily researchers, US Fish and Wildlife Service personnel, and occasionally, passing ships. Therefore, your SMM isn’t about reaching local residents in the traditional sense. It’s about reaching:
- Individuals interested in the islands themselves: Researchers, conservationists, history buffs, and those fascinated by remote locations.
- Supporting organizations: US government agencies, scientific institutions, and NGOs involved in research or conservation efforts.
- Potential donors/supporters: Individuals or organizations interested in funding research or conservation projects.
- Media outlets: Journalists and bloggers covering remote locations, environmental issues, or US territories.
Effective SMM Strategies for Remote Islands
Given the unique audience, traditional SMM approaches need significant adaptation. Here’s a breakdown of effective strategies:
1. Content is King (and Needs to be Compelling)
Focus on high-quality, informative, and visually appealing content. Think:
- Stunning photography and videography: Showcase the islands’ natural beauty and unique ecosystems.
- Behind-the-scenes glimpses: Share insights into research projects, conservation efforts, and life on the islands (where applicable).
- Historical information: Explore the islands’ fascinating history and cultural significance.
- Interactive content: Polls, quizzes, and Q&A sessions with researchers can boost engagement.
2. Platform Selection: Where to Focus Your Efforts
While a presence on all major platforms might seem ideal, resource allocation is key. Consider these platforms:
- Instagram: Visually driven content excels here.
- Facebook: Good for building a community and sharing longer-form content.
- Twitter: Ideal for sharing news, updates, and engaging with media.
- LinkedIn: Targeting organizations and professionals involved in research and conservation.
- YouTube: Long-form video content, documentaries, and virtual tours.
3. Targeted Advertising: Reaching the Right People
Utilize platform advertising features to target specific interests, demographics, and locations (even outside the islands themselves). Focus on interests related to conservation, history, science, and remote travel. Geo-targeting can be used to reach individuals in the US and internationally who have shown an interest in similar locations.
4. Influencer Marketing (with a Twist)
Partner with relevant influencers – travel bloggers, conservation advocates, scientists – who have an established audience interested in these topics. Micro-influencers can be particularly effective.
5. SEO Optimization: Making Your Content Discoverable
Optimize your content with relevant keywords (e.g., “Howland Island,” “US Minor Outlying Islands,” “remote island research,” “Pacific conservation”). This will improve your search engine rankings and make your content more discoverable.
Measuring Success: Beyond Traditional Metrics
Traditional SMM metrics (e.g., follower count, likes) are less important in this context. Focus on:
- Website traffic: Driving traffic to your website or landing pages.
- Media mentions: Securing coverage in relevant publications.
- Donations/support: If applicable, tracking donations or volunteer sign-ups.
- Engagement with key organizations: Monitoring interactions with target organizations.
The Future of SMM in Remote Locations
As technology evolves, new opportunities will emerge. Virtual reality tours, interactive maps, and augmented reality experiences could further enhance engagement and bring these remote islands to life for a global audience.
